What a pleasure to chat with James Twyman, author, musician, Peace Troubadour, and the founder of the Interfaith Seminary and Namaste Village, an interfaith spiritual community in Ajijic in Mexico! 

James shares about the pandemic of 'needing to be right' that's caused enormous polarisation and division on our planet, and the crucial importance of choosing compassion and love no matter what or who we are dealing with. 

He describes the inspiration and writing process for his latest book, I Don't Know, Maybe, I love You,  and why curiosity and kindness are the corner stones of a global movement of honouring each other's humanness, and coming together in diverse communities and groups.
